Output 3aa45a6637816e9f43cfb0b5bfc23f407ece4fe3314c129725dcf74e9e08bf5a:108

value
129137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 948015c91b18f6f86b8f9ba4a6887c70ec446176 OP_EQUAL
address
3FEDNSfuAGv4yrNZ3PkcTTVrLWAfNPvcbu
transaction
3aa45a6637816e9f43cfb0b5bfc23f407ece4fe3314c129725dcf74e9e08bf5a
spent
true